Broad-Based Rally Lifts US Equities, Tech Sector Shines

A significant uptrend swept through US stock markets on May 20. Major indices gained momentum throughout the session, fueled by robust buying activity and renewed investor optimism about the economic outlook.

Nasdaq 100 Outperforms as Key Indices Advance

Among the major benchmarks, the Nasdaq 100 index stood out, with its gains expanding to 1%. This surge was primarily driven by strong performances from the large-cap technology companies that dominate the index.

The broader S&P 500 index also posted a solid gain of 0.6%, indicating that the rally was not confined to a single sector. The Nasdaq Composite Index followed suit, rising nearly 1%.
